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Broad-footed Rhipidomys | glossy furrow-shell |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Bivalvia (Bivalvia)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Cardiida (Cardiida)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Semelidae |
| Genus | Rhipidomys | Abra |
| Species | Rhipidomys latimanus | Abra nitida |
Evolutionary Relationship
Broad-footed Rhipidomys and glossy furrow-shell share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
